Market Snapshot: Alumina Trihydrate Market Size and Growth
The Alumina Trihydrate Market grew from USD 2.00 billion in 2024 to USD 2.13 billion in 2025. It is expected to continue growing at a CAGR of 6.77%, reaching USD 3.38 billion by 2032. This expansion is propelled by regulatory scrutiny, fire safety initiatives, and innovation in end-use sectors including building and construction, glass manufacturing, and pharmaceuticals.

Tariff Impact: Navigating U.S. Trade Measures
The introduction of 2025 United States tariffs is influencing alumina trihydrate supply chains by increasing import costs and driving a shift toward nearshoring and alternative overseas suppliers. These trade policies are prompting downstream stakeholders to pursue long-term contracts and operational optimization, with potential changes in competitive equilibrium as companies reevaluate sourcing models and explore regional production strategies.
